Important news for the Piaggio Group in the "Motorcycle of the year"
award held by the influential magazine "Motociclismo". The opinions of
more than 36,000 readers who took part in the survey were highly
favourable towards Aprilia, Vespa, Piaggio, Moto Guzzi and Gilera
motorbikes and scooters This was true to such an extent that out of
the 36 awards that Motociclismo put up (for the first three in each
category of motorbike and scooter in differing engine sizes), 15 of
them deservedly to Piaggio Group machines with 5 first prizes. The
extraordinary success of the Moto Guzzi Norge 1200 that won the
"Granturismo" category stands out among these awards.

Motociclismo readers votes put the Moto Guzzi Norge ahead of
"sacrosanct" machines in the GT sector like the BMW R 1200 RT that has
won this award seven times. In the Cruiser category, Moto Guzzi made
its mark with the California Vintage and the brand new Moto Guzzi
Bellagio that were respectively second and third after the HD Night
Rod.

The favourable "critical mass" created by the renovation of the Moto
Guzzi range has already been seen in similar specialist press
articles. In March, the Norge was awarded the "Granturismo of the
Year" title by the readers of the weekly "Motosprint" and the monthly
"In Moto". The 1200 Sport won the hearts of the German fortnightly
"Motorrad" where it came second in the Naked category.
